Jesús Barquín: The nose is, above all, toasty and tight, with notes of coal against a backdrop of warm ripe fruit. The palate is not very expressive: closed and not quite as vibrant as others. Also a bit heavy, structure-wise. 13

Alex Hunt: A sort of scorched-earth aroma that lifts otherwise quite baked fruit. This is rugged, savory stuff, invigorating in its way. The unprepossessing aroma leads to a pretty fresh, dynamic mouthful of wine. 15

Andrew Jefford: Dark black-red, though less saturated in color than some of its peers. Sweet, warm, with ruffled, truffley black fruits, hot stones and fragrant herbs. Deep, round, attractive; not super-concentrated; yet the wine combines drinkability with complexity. Schist, ripe black fruits (more orchard and less woodland than some), some meatiness, and a Havana-like refinement, too. More than satisfactory overall. 16.5
